There is no need to be seeking public recognition or approval when it comes to your relationship with God. Be authentic, humble, and focused on your personal heartfelt connection with the Lord, as he values the intent of your heart, your pure motives … followed by your actions.
“And when you pray, do not be like the hypocrites, for they love to pray standing in the synagogues and on the street corners to be seen by others. Truly I tell you, they have received their reward in full. 6 But when you pray, go into your room, close the door and pray to your Father, who is unseen. Then your Father, who sees what is done in secret, will reward you.”
Matthew 6:5-6
